Maybe you’ve always known what you wanted to do since you were a young child, or maybe it’s something you’ve just recently begun to think about as you’ve planned your college life.

No matter which camp you fall into, choosing a career field is no laughing matter, and one you should take seriously. You don’t have to choose right away, but you should always be thinking about it.

There are several things you should consider when choosing your field of study, and while potential income is important, it is only part of the equation. Other things to consider include what your interested in, and how long you want to spend in school.

Majors that have the fastest growing number of jobs include those in medical, dental and law fields, although these will usually take the longest to complete. Computer software and engineering are also top choices and will lead to long-term work. Environmental technology is a great choice, as are engineering and finance. These are all degrees that will not only lead to job security, but tend to be well paying as well. 

There are also more traditional majors like those in education, accounting, and even law enforcement. These are all good choices if you these are the fields you are interested in. 

Whatever field you choose, it should be something in which you can make a decent salary and have some job security, but is still something you enjoy. Keep in mind that degrees such as those in social work, while highly respectable, are often low paying. This doesn’t bother some people, but if money is important to your career choice, you should factor all of these in. 

Choosing your major is an important decision that should not be taken lightly. With the proper research, you can find the right career path for you.
